Brief Summary: The purpose of this study is to assess the effectiveness of the Sana Device when added to Treatment as Usual in participants with a diagnosis of post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D)
Detailed Description: This is a study designed to assess the effectiveness of the Sana Device when added to Treatment as Usual in participants with a diagnosis of post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) on severity of symptoms as measured by CAPS-5. We will use a 2-arm repeated measures randomized controlled design in which participants will be randomly assigned to either Sana plus Treatment as Usual (Sana+TAU) or Treatment as Usual (TAU).
